温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

Laravel框架的接口开发如何进行

发布时间:2024-12-09 18:14:25 来源:亿速云 阅读:78 作者:小樊 栏目:编程语言

在Laravel框架中进行接口开发,主要遵循RESTful API的设计原则,并使用Laravel提供的工具和功能来简化开发过程。以下是具体的步骤和要点:

环境准备

  • 确保已安装PHP和Composer。
  • 使用Composer创建新的Laravel项目。

创建模型和数据库迁移

  • 使用Artisan命令创建模型和数据库迁移文件。
  • 编辑迁移文件定义表结构。
  • 运行数据库迁移以应用表结构。

创建控制器

  • 使用Artisan命令创建资源控制器,这将自动为你生成处理CRUD操作的方法。

定义路由

  • routes/api.php文件中定义API路由,使用Route::resource()方法可以快速定义资源控制器中的所有方法对应的路由。

实现控制器方法

  • 在控制器中实现对应的路由处理方法,处理请求并返回响应。

使用中间件

  • 利用Laravel的中间件功能来统一处理如用户认证、跨域问题等,确保API的安全性和状态管理。

错误处理和测试

  • 合理地处理错误和异常,返回清晰的错误信息。
  • 编写单元测试和集成测试,确保API的逻辑正确性和业务需求符合预期。

通过以上步骤,你可以使用Laravel框架轻松地开发接口,同时确保代码的安全性和可维护性。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I